Senate narrowly passes bill to close Long Creek within two years [pressherald.com]

 

By Eric Russell, The Portland Press Herald, June 14, 2021

In a narrow vote Monday, the Maine Senate approved legislation that would direct the state to close Long Creek Youth Development Center, Maine’s only youth prison, within two years.

The bill was approved by a 19-15 vote, with three Senate Democrats voting with Republicans against the measure. The Maine House of Representatives had approved the bill last week in an 81-57, mostly party-line vote.

The biggest question mark, though, remains whether Gov. Janet Mills, a longtime former prosecutor, will sign the bill or veto it. If she vetoes, two-thirds of lawmakers would have to vote to overturn the veto, which might be a challenge.
